titleOfInvention Biaxially Oriented Polyester Film And Manufacturing Method Thereof
abstract The present invention provides a high-quality biaxially oriented polyester film excellent in thermal dimensional stability, transparency, and also excellent in productivity, and a method for producing the same. In addition, practical characteristics that have been important in various applications of polyester films, for example, recording track detachment in magnetic recording tape applications, curling properties in magnetic recording card applications, dimensional changes during processing in plate making applications, and ribbons Provided is a biaxially oriented polyester film that greatly improves printing misalignment in a use, heat resistance in a condenser use, puncturing sensitivity in low-temperature stencil printing, and low temperature curl property.n n n The present invention is a polyester film composed of polyester (A) and polyetherimide (B) having ethylene terephthalate as a main component and having a single glass transition temperature, wherein a refractive index in at least one of the longitudinal direction and the width direction is It provides a biaxially oriented polyester film that is 1.60 to 1.80.n n n Ethylene terephthalate, biaxially oriented polyester film, glass transition temperature, refractive index, differential scanning thermal analysis, thermal dimensional stability, curling, face orientation coefficient, creep compliance, melt extrusion, heat resistance, puncture sensitivity, surface roughness, dispersion diameter
